The Eco-Friendliness of Bamboo Flooring

One of the most significant advantages of bamboo flooring is its eco-friendliness. Bamboo is technically a grass, and unlike traditional hardwoods, it grows at an astonishing rate—up to three feet in a single day! This rapid growth ensures that it is renewable and sustainable. Harvesting bamboo does not require extensive land clearing, which helps maintain natural habitats and biodiversity. Opting for bamboo flooring is a conscientious choice that minimizes your environmental impact while providing an attractive option.

Durability and Strength

Bamboo flooring is structurally strong and highly durable. Its inherent properties make it tougher than some traditional hardwoods, allowing it to withstand significant wear and tear. This strength makes bamboo an excellent choice for high-traffic areas such as living rooms, hallways, and kitchens. With proper care and maintenance—such as regular cleaning and occasional refinishing—bamboo flooring can last for years, making it a smart long-term investment.

Design Versatility

Another compelling reason to choose bamboo flooring is its versatility in design. Available in various colors, textures, and finishes, bamboo flooring can complement a range of interior styles, from modern to rustic. Whether you prefer light hues of natural bamboo or darker shades achieved through carbonization, there's a bamboo option to suit your aesthetic. This adaptability makes it easy to incorporate bamboo flooring into your home, regardless of your overall design vision.

Healthier Indoor Environment

Bamboo flooring can contribute to a healthier indoor environment. It is naturally resistant to mold, mildew, and insects, leading to improved indoor air quality. Additionally, bamboo has low volatile organic compound (VOC) emissions compared to some other flooring materials, so it won’t contribute to harmful chemical buildup in your home. If you’re concerned about the well-being of your family—especially young children or those with allergies—bamboo flooring provides a safe and clean choice.

Ease of Installation

Another benefit of bamboo flooring is its ease of installation. Many bamboo flooring options feature click-lock installation systems, allowing you to lay the planks without glue or nails. This feature saves time and makes it a feasible DIY project for homeowners eager to tackle home improvement tasks. Additionally, due to its lighter weight compared to traditional hardwoods, bamboo can be simpler to transport and handle during the installation process.

Maintenance Convenience

When it comes to maintenance, bamboo flooring is straightforward. With a simple routine of sweeping and occasional mopping, you can keep your bamboo floor looking fresh and clean. Unlike carpet, it doesn’t absorb stains or odors, making it ideal for homes with pets and children. Should you ever need to refinish or repair sections of the floor, bamboo can typically be sanded and refinished just like hardwood flooring, ensuring your investment stands the test of time.
